About

Mohammed Sazid is a scholar working on Mechanics of Materials, Civil and Structural Engineering and Mechanical Engineering. According to data from OpenAlex, Mohammed Sazid has authored 19 papers receiving a total of 220 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 11 papers in Mechanics of Materials, 8 papers in Civil and Structural Engineering and 5 papers in Mechanical Engineering. Recurrent topics in Mohammed Sazid’s work include Rock Mechanics and Modeling (11 papers), Landslides and related hazards (5 papers) and Mineral Processing and Grinding (4 papers). Mohammed Sazid is often cited by papers focused on Rock Mechanics and Modeling (11 papers), Landslides and related hazards (5 papers) and Mineral Processing and Grinding (4 papers). Mohammed Sazid collaborates with scholars based in Saudi Arabia, China and India. Mohammed Sazid's co-authors include T. N. Singh, Ashutosh Kainthola, P. K. Singh, Kanwarpreet Singh, Saad S. Alarifi, Naseer Muhammad Khan, Liqiang Ma, T. N. Singh, Wei Liu and Moses Olabhele Esangbedo and has published in prestigious journals such as CATENA, Natural Hazards and Resources Policy.
